What our customers ask about Romantic Ireland Trips & Honeymoon Packages
Which Irish cities offer the best nightlife for couples?
Dublin's Temple Bar district is where you'll find lots of traditional music and cozy pubs. Galway is really special - with more than 120 festivals each year and local musicians playing in pubs almost every night. In Killarney, many travelers tell us they love hanging out in the pubs - as one person said, it's "the perfect place for a Guinness or two." Cork's city center has some great wine bars and restaurants, and Waterford's old Viking Quarter is nice for an evening walk followed by drinks at a pub.
What are the most romantic places to visit in Ireland for couples?
You'll love the Cliffs of Moher - they're 700 feet high and the ocean views are incredible. Ashford Castle is special if you want to splurge on a fancy stay. The Ring of Kerry has some of the prettiest coastal views in Ireland. In Killarney National Park, take a horse and carriage ride - it's really old-school romantic. At Blarney Castle, you can kiss the Blarney Stone together. The little fishing town of Kinsale is super charming with its bright colored houses and nice seafood places like The Black Pig Wine Bar.
What are the most scenic drives for couples in Ireland?
The Ring of Kerry is probably the most famous drive - it's 111 miles long with great stops like Ladies View and Torc Waterfall. The Wild Atlantic Way takes you past big cliffs and small fishing villages. The Dingle Peninsula is another beautiful option with ocean views and nice pubs along the way. What's the best time of year for couples to visit Ireland?
The nicest weather is from May to September when it's around 60-70°F (15-21°C) and the days are longer. July and August get pretty crowded. Spring and fall are nice too - fewer tourists and still pretty, but bring a rain jacket. Winter can be fun if you like cozy pubs and castle stays, but it gets cold - about 40-50°F (4-10°C). September seems to be when most couples visit, probably because the weather's still good but it's less crowded.

What's the best tour length for couples visiting Ireland?
Most couples go for 6-10 days, but 7-8 days works really well. This gives you enough time to see Dublin for 2-3 days, explore the west coast including Galway and the Cliffs of Moher for another 2-3 days, and spend 2-3 days in the south seeing places like Killarney and driving the Ring of Kerry. Seven days seems to be just right for most couples - long enough to see a lot but not so long that you're exhausted.
